The Venus Effect is significant in the study of planetary atmospheres because it helps scientists understand the greenhouse effect and its impact on a planet's climate. Venus has a thick atmosphere that traps heat, leading to extreme temperatures. Studying this effect on Venus can provide insights into how greenhouse gases influence the atmospheres of other planets, including Earth.
Yes, inner planets like Mercury, Venus, Earth, and Mars have atmospheres, although the composition and density of these atmospheres vary. For example, Venus has a thick and toxic atmosphere mainly composed of carbon dioxide, while Mars has a thin atmosphere primarily made up of carbon dioxide with traces of other gases. Earth has a diverse atmosphere with the right conditions to support life.

There are two such planets, Mars and Venus. Venus has a much thicker atmosphere than Mars, but both atmospheres are about 95% carbon dioxide.
